Block Paving Layers in Hythe End β what to expect
For homeowners across Hythe End, a properly executed block paving installation begins with a sound sub-base and a screeded grit sand bed, laid to a consistent fall so surface water runs clear of the property. Local contractors in the TW19 district typically favour the herringbone bond for driveways, as its interlocking nature distributes vehicle weight effectively, while a simpler stretcher bond often suits garden paths and smaller courtyard areas. The real craft, though, shows up in the edges: concrete-haunched edge courses that hold everything firm against lateral movement, and the final plate compaction that knocks the tegula blocks down to a level, stable finish. Over time, though, even the best-laid surface can settle or suffer from tree root heave, and that is where a lift and relay service comes into its own. Rather than tearing out the entire paved area, a skilled installer carefully lifts the affected blocks, re-levels the sand bed, and re-lays them before giving the whole surface another pass with the compactor; done properly, the repaired section becomes indistinguishable from the rest. Jointing matters just as much as the blocks themselves, and here the shift in recent years has been towards polymeric jointing, which is swept into the joints and then lightly dampened to form a firm, weather-resistant seal. This approach greatly reduces weed growth and stops the kiln-dried jointing sand from being washed out during heavy rain, a common frustration in Berkshireβs milder, wetter spells. Some homeowners also opt for a protective sealant after jointing, which deepens the colour of the tegula blocks and makes future cleaning simpler, though it is by no means essential.
